Sensing and Control System
The PT 100-type sensor for the control of the work space temperature and for the thermal
protection [1] is installed on the top of the inner chamber.
Figure 4-3. Sensor System
The work space temperature sensor provides the inputs to the incubator’s built-in controller,
which continuously compares the measured values to the user-specified set value and adjusts the
heaters according to the result.
AC Power Socket
The incubator is connected to the AC supply mains via the socket (item 4 in Figure 4-4), which
accepts a power cord with an IEC standard plug.
Fuses
Two 16 A slow-blow fuses (T 16A H 250 V) mounted on the incubator’s main electronic circuit
board protect internal circuitry from the impact of excessive power consumption.

NOTE
Fuse replacement
The device fuses are not user-serviceable. When the incubator exhibits the typical signs of
a blown fuse (no response to pressing the On/Off button, control panel remains
extinguished, no heating operation), call Fisher Scientific Customer Service to have the
fuses replaced.
